NI 407x
To replace the fuse, complete the following steps.
(NI PXI-4070/4071/4072)
1. Remove all front panel connections from the NI PXI-407x.
2. Power off the chassis, and remove the NI PXI-407x.
3. Locate the fuse hole shown in Figure 28.
Figure 28. Removing the Fuse from the NI PXI-407x
4. Insert a screwdriver into the hole.
Caution Do not cover the fuse slot on the opposite side of the NI PXI-407x with your hand, as doing
so may cause injury.
5. Gently press the fuse with the screwdriver until one of the fuse clamps releases.
